Happymi is a new sweetpotato variety developed from Mokpo Experiment Station, National Institute of Crop Science (NICS), RDA in 2004, which was for the raw eating and processing. This variety was selected from the cross between Chinmi and MA 3 in 1996, seedling and line selections were practiced from 1997 to 1998, and preliminary and advanced yield trials were carried out from 1999 to 2001. The regional yield trials were conducted at six locations from 2002 to 2004. Happymi has cordate shape of leaf, green vine and petiole, elliptic shape of storage root, brown skin and light orange color flesh of storage root. The average yield of storage root was 37.0 ton/ha in the regional yield trials, which was 52% higher than that of Sinhwangmi variety. Number of storage roots over 50 gram per plant was 4.1, and the average weight of one storage root was 162 gram. This variety is resistant to Fusarium wilt and nematode.
